Start from the beginning. Good tracks but mix it with no effects at all. When you are satisfied with the raw mix, then decide what effects to add. It just seems that the vocals are buried with effects and dominate the whole thing. I think that working on the raw mix and finding the "place" in the mix for each instrument and the vocals will "fatten" the sound. You will find that you don't need so much reverb and other effects.
